Appeal the Appraised Value of Your Property

Informal Review

A property owner may request an informal review by the Assessor at any time for questions regarding an appraisal amount or classification. If the property owner disagrees with the results of the informal review, an appeal can be made to the Shelby County Board of Equalization.

Appeals

Appeals must be made to the Shelby County Board of Equalization by June 30th of the tax year in question. Property owners who do not file within the proper time frame may lose all rights of appeal. For more information, contact the Shelby County Board of Equalization at (901) 222-7300.

If you disagree with the County Board's decision, appeal to the State Board of Equalization within 45 days of the Shelby County Board action per TCA §67-5-1412(e) (PDF). Visit the Tennessee Comptroller website to download a State Board appeal. For additional information, contact the State Board at (615) 401-7883.
